ERPNext: The Complete Open-Source ERP Solution for Modern Businesses
In todayβs fast-paced digital economy, businesses need integrated systems that can manage operations efficiently while remaining flexible and cost-effective. This is where ERPNext stands out. ERPNext is a 100% open-source Enterprise Resource Planning (ERP) platform designed to help organizations manage their core business processes in a single, unified system.
Unlike traditional ERP solutions that are often expensive, complex, and locked behind proprietary licenses, ERPNext offers a modern, modular, and scalable ERP system that can be customized to suit businesses of all sizesβfrom startups and SMEs to large enterprises.
Built on the Frappe Framework, ERPNext is web-based, easy to deploy, and supported by a strong global community. Its open-source nature allows organizations to maintain full control over their data, workflows, and future development.
What Is ERPNext?
ERPNext is an integrated business management software that covers a wide range of business functions, including:
- Accounting and Finance
- Human Resources (HR)
- Sales and Customer Relationship Management (CRM)
- Purchasing and Inventory Management
- Manufacturing and Supply Chain
- Projects and Asset Management
All these modules are designed to work seamlessly together, ensuring real-time data consistency across the organization.
ERPNext is licensed under the GNU General Public License (GPL v3), making it free to use, modify, and distribute.
Key Features of ERPNext
1. Accounting and Finance Management
ERPNext provides a robust accounting module that complies with international accounting standards. Key features include:
- General Ledger, Accounts Payable, and Accounts Receivable
- Automated invoicing and payment tracking
- Multi-currency and multi-company support
- Tax configuration and financial reports
- Profit and loss statements, balance sheets, and cash flow reports
This module enables finance teams to maintain transparency and accuracy with minimal manual effort.
2. Sales and CRM
The Sales and CRM modules help businesses manage their entire sales lifecycle, from lead generation to invoicing:
- Lead and opportunity tracking
- Customer database management
- Quotations and sales orders
- Automated invoicing
- Sales analytics and performance tracking
By centralizing customer data, ERPNext improves customer relationships and enhances sales efficiency.
3. Purchasing and Inventory Management
ERPNext simplifies procurement and stock management through features such as:
- Supplier management
- Purchase requests and purchase orders
- Inventory tracking with real-time stock levels
- Warehouse and batch management
- Stock valuation and reconciliation
This helps businesses avoid overstocking, reduce wastage, and optimize supply chain operations.
4. Human Resource Management (HRM)
ERPNext includes a complete HR solution to manage employee data and HR processes:
- Employee records and organizational structure
- Attendance and leave management
- Payroll processing
- Performance appraisal
- Recruitment and onboarding
The HR module reduces administrative workload and ensures compliance with company policies.
5. Manufacturing and Supply Chain
For manufacturing businesses, ERPNext offers advanced tools such as:
- Bill of Materials (BOM)
- Production planning and scheduling
- Work orders and job cards
- Material requirement planning (MRP)
- Quality inspections
These features help manufacturers streamline production workflows and maintain product quality.
6. Project and Asset Management
ERPNext also supports project-based organizations with:
- Project planning and task management
- Timesheets and billing
- Resource allocation
- Asset tracking and depreciation
This makes ERPNext suitable for IT services, construction companies, and consulting firms.
Why Choose ERPNext?
Open-Source and Cost-Effective
One of the biggest advantages of ERPNext is that it is free and open-source, eliminating expensive licensing fees. Businesses only pay for hosting, customization, and support if required.
Highly Customizable
ERPNext can be customized using the Frappe Framework without modifying core code. This ensures smooth upgrades and long-term maintainability.
Web-Based and Mobile-Friendly
Being a web-based ERP system, ERPNext can be accessed from anywhere using a browser. It also provides mobile-friendly interfaces for on-the-go access.
Strong Community and Ecosystem
ERPNext has a large and active global community that continuously contributes improvements, plugins, and documentation. This ensures long-term sustainability and innovation.
ERPNext vs Traditional ERP Systems
| Aspect | ERPNext | Traditional ERP |
|---|---|---|
| License Cost | Free (Open Source) | Expensive |
| Customization | High | Limited |
| Deployment | On-premise / Cloud | Mostly On-premise |
| Vendor Lock-in | No | Yes |
| Scalability | High | High but costly |
ERPNext provides enterprise-level functionality without the high cost and rigidity of traditional ERP platforms.
Deployment Options for ERPNext
ERPNext offers flexible deployment models:
- Self-Hosted (On-Premise)
Ideal for organizations that require full control over data and infrastructure. - Cloud Hosting
Suitable for businesses looking for quick setup and lower infrastructure overhead. - Managed ERPNext Services
Perfect for companies that prefer professional support and maintenance.
Security and Compliance
ERPNext includes built-in security features such as:
- Role-based access control
- Audit logs
- Data encryption support
- Regular security updates
These features help businesses meet internal security policies and regulatory requirements.
Use Cases of ERPNext
ERPNext is widely used across industries, including:
- Small and Medium Enterprises (SMEs)
- Manufacturing companies
- Retail and e-commerce businesses
- IT services and consulting firms
- Educational institutions
- Healthcare organizations
Its modular design makes it adaptable to diverse business needs.
Future of ERPNext
With continuous updates and community-driven innovation, ERPNext continues to evolve. The roadmap focuses on:
- Improved user experience (UX)
- Advanced analytics and dashboards
- Better cloud performance
- Integration with modern tools and APIs
This makes ERPNext a future-ready ERP platform.
Conclusion
ERPNext is a powerful, flexible, and cost-effective ERP solution that empowers businesses to manage their operations efficiently. Its open-source nature, extensive feature set, and strong community support make it an excellent alternative to traditional proprietary ERP systems.
For organizations seeking transparency, scalability, and full control over their ERP platform, ERPNext is a smart and sustainable choice.











